Java Classpath是什么
Java Classpath(Java 类路径)是Java运行时系统用来定位编译后的类文件的一组目录和JAR文件的列表。在Java程序执行期间,当需要加载类以及其他资源文件时,系统会根据Classpath来查找相应的文件。
为何要配置Java Classpath
正确配置Java Classpath对于Java程序的编译和运行非常重要。如果没有正确配置,Java虚拟机可能无法找到所需的类文件,导致程序无法正常编译或运行。
如何配置Java Classpath
Java Classpath可以通过多种方式进行配置,包括:
- 使用命令行参数:通过在命令行中使用"-cp"或"-classpath"参数指定Classpath。
- 使用环境变量:可以通过设置JAVA_HOME或CLASSPATH环境变量来指定Classpath。
- 使用MANIFEST.MF文件:在可执行的JAR文件中,可以在MANIFEST.MF文件中指定Classpath。
常见问题与解决方法
在配置Java Classpath过程中,常见的问题包括找不到类文件、依赖冲突等。针对这些问题,可以通过以下方法解决:
- 检查文件路径:确保指定的目录路径和文件名是正确的。
- 处理依赖冲突:当出现依赖冲突时,可以使用工具如Maven或Gradle来管理依赖关系。
- 使用绝对路径:在需要指定特定文件位置时,可以考虑使用绝对路径。
正确配置Java Classpath对于Java程序的编译和运行至关重要。通过本文的介绍,希望您能更好地理解Java Classpath的概念及配置方法,确保Java程序正常运行。
感谢您阅读本文,希望对您正确配置Java Classpath有所帮助。
顶一下
(0)
0%
踩一下
(0)
0%
- 相关评论
- 我要评论
-
上一篇:返回栏目